//=============================================================================
module com { module sun { module star { module reflection {
//=============================================================================
/** Defines an interface for creating enumerations for type descriptions.
@since OOo 1.1.2
*/
published interface XTypeDescriptionEnumerationAccess : com::sun::star::uno::XInterface
{
/** Creates an enumeration for type descriptions.
<p>An enumeration is always created for an UNOIDL module. The
enumeration contents can be restricted by specifying type classes.
Only types that match one of the supplied type classes will be part of
the collection. Additionally, it is possible to specify the depth
for the search within the underlying type description tree.
@param moduleName
contains the name of an UNOIDL module. Modules are seperated by a
single '.' (i.e., "com.sun.star.reflection"). The root of the module
hierarchy is specified with an empty string. Module names are always
absolute, never relative.
@param types
restricts the contents of the enumeration. It will only contain
type descriptions that match one of the supplied type classes. An
empty sequence specifies that the enumeration shall contain all
type descriptions.
<p>Valid types classes are:
<ul>
<li><member scope="com::sun::star::uno">TypeClass::MODULE</member>
<li><member scope="com::sun::star::uno">TypeClass::INTERFACE</member>
<li><member scope="com::sun::star::uno">TypeClass::SERVICE</member>
<li><member scope="com::sun::star::uno">TypeClass::STRUCT</member>
<li><member scope="com::sun::star::uno">TypeClass::ENUM</member>
<li><member scope="com::sun::star::uno">TypeClass::EXCEPTION</member>
<li><member scope="com::sun::star::uno">TypeClass::TYPEDEF</member>
<li><member scope="com::sun::star::uno">TypeClass::CONSTANT</member>
<li><member scope="com::sun::star::uno">TypeClass::CONSTANTS</member>
<li><member scope="com::sun::star::uno">TypeClass::SINGLETON</member>
</ul>
@param depth
specifies the depth of search in the underlying tree of type
descriptions. Clients should be aware of the fact that specifiying
<member>TypeDescriptionSearchDepth::INFINITE</member> can lead to
larger delays when constructing or using the
<type>XTypeDescriptionEnumeration</type> instance.
@returns
an enumeration of type descriptions.

@throws NoSuchTypeNameException
in case that the given module name does not exist. This exception
will never be thrown in case moduleName is the empty string.
@throws InvalidTypeNameException
in case that the given module name does exist, but does not specify
an UNOIDL module. This exception will never be thrown in case
moduleName is the empty string.
*/
XTypeDescriptionEnumeration
createTypeDescriptionEnumeration(
[in] string moduleName,
[in] sequence< com::sun::star::uno::TypeClass > types,
[in] TypeDescriptionSearchDepth depth )
raises( NoSuchTypeNameException, InvalidTypeNameException );
};
//=============================================================================
}; }; }; };
